⚙️ Shell Oil Company – Asbestos Exposure and Legal History

Shell Oil Company used asbestos insulation extensively in refinery operations. Plant workers, pipefitters, and mechanical contractors were exposed to hazardous asbestos fibers during installation, maintenance, and repair of insulated equipment, leading to serious long-term health risks.

🏢 Company Overview

  • Founded: 1907

  • Headquarters: Houston, Texas

  • Industry: Oil and gas refining and distribution

  • Parent Company: Royal Dutch Shell plc (Shell Oil Company subsidiary)

  • Asbestos Use Period: 1930s–1980s

  • Current Status: Active global oil and gas company; no longer uses asbestos

Shell’s refineries and petrochemical plants relied on asbestos insulation for heat protection and fireproofing.

🧰 Asbestos Products and Exposure Points

Shell’s asbestos use included:

  • 🧱 Pipe and boiler insulation

  • ⚙️ Heat-resistant insulation blankets and coatings

  • 🔧 Insulation on pumps, valves, and other refinery equipment

Exposure occurred during installation, repair, and removal.

👷 Workers Most at Risk

Exposed workers included:

  • 🏭 Refinery plant operators and laborers

  • 🔧 Pipefitters and insulators

  • 🛠 Mechanical contractors and maintenance crews

  • 🚧 Construction and retrofit workers

Exposure risk was highest during maintenance and renovation projects.

⚠️ Health Risks from Exposure

Asbestos exposure linked to:

  • 🎗 Mesothelioma (pleural and peritoneal)

  • 🫁 Lung cancer

  • 🩺 Asbestosis and other respiratory diseases

  • 🦠 Pleural thickening and fibrosis

Symptoms typically appear decades after exposure.

📅 Chronological Timeline of Asbestos Use

Period Company Activity Asbestos Use
1930s–1950s Extensive use of asbestos insulation in refineries Widespread use for heat and fire protection
1960s–1970s Peak asbestos use in refinery equipment High exposure risk during maintenance and repair
1980s Regulatory restrictions reduce asbestos use Shift to asbestos-free insulation materials
1990s–Present Increase in asbestos-related lawsuits Named in claims by exposed refinery workers
